2M19Z Zener Diode Equivalent & Substitute Parts

Part Overview

The 2M19Z is an active-status Zener diode manufactured by Taiwan Semiconductor Corporation, rated for 19 V nominal Zener voltage and 2 W maximum power dissipation. This component is packaged in DO-204AC (DO-15) axial through-hole configuration and is RoHS3 compliant. Substitute Part Grouping Explanation

Substitution of the 2M19Z with alternative Zener diodes is determined by the following electrical and mechanical criteria:

Electrical Compatibility Parameters:

  • Zener voltage (Vz) nominal rating within ±5% tolerance band
  • Power dissipation capability (Pmax) equal to or greater than the original specification
  • Impedance (Zzt) characteristics suitable for the application circuit
  • Reverse leakage current specifications at rated reverse voltage
  • Operating temperature range that encompasses or exceeds the original range

Mechanical Compatibility Parameters:

  • Through-hole axial package configuration (DO-15 / DO-204AC)
  • Lead spacing and physical dimensions compatible with existing PCB layouts

Compliance Parameters:

  • RoHS3 compliance status
  • REACH unaffected classification
  • Identical ECCN and HTSUS codes

The 1N5355B-TP is identified as a substitute based on shared package type, compliance certifications, and overlapping electrical performance within acceptable parameter ranges for Zener diode applications.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: Can the 1N5355B-TP directly replace the 2M19Z in all applications?

A: Direct substitution depends on circuit tolerance for a 1 V lower Zener voltage (18 V vs. 19 V) and maximum operating temperature of 150°C instead of 175°C. The 1N5355B-TP has lower impedance (2.5 Ohms vs. 11 Ohms), which affects voltage regulation characteristics. Circuit validation is required for specific applications.

Q: What is the significance of the impedance difference between these parts?

A: Impedance (Zzt) affects the dynamic resistance of the Zener diode. The 2M19Z has 11 Ohms maximum impedance, while the 1N5355B-TP has 2.5 Ohms. Lower impedance provides better voltage regulation under load changes but may affect circuit behavior depending on the application design.

Q: Are both parts physically compatible with the same PCB layout?

A: Both parts use DO-15 (DO-204AC) axial through-hole packaging. Physical dimensions and lead spacing are compatible for standard PCB layouts designed for this package type.

Q: What is the reverse leakage current specification for each part?

A: Both parts specify 500 nA reverse leakage current. The 2M19Z is measured at 14.4 V reverse voltage, while the 1N5355B-TP is measured at 13.7 V reverse voltage.

Q: Do both parts meet the same compliance and regulatory requirements?

A: Yes. Both parts are RoHS3 compliant, REACH unaffected, classified as EAR99 for export control, and share the identical HTSUS code 8541.10.0050.

Q: What is the maximum power dissipation difference, and when does it matter?

A: The 2M19Z is rated for 2 W maximum power dissipation, while the 1N5355B-TP is rated for 5 W. The higher rating of the 1N5355B-TP provides additional thermal margin in high-current applications but does not affect circuits operating within the 2 W limit.

Q: How does the operating temperature range affect part selection?

A: The 2M19Z operates from -55°C to 175°C, while the 1N5355B-TP operates from -55°C to 150°C. Applications requiring operation above 150°C must use the 2M19Z. The 25°C difference in upper temperature limit is the primary thermal constraint for substitution.
